Inversin relays Frizzled-8 signals to promote proximal pronephros development
8 Nov 2010
Abstract excerpt
Mutations of inversin cause type II nephronophthisis, an infantile autosomal recessive disease characterized by cystic kidney disease and developmental defects. Inversin regulates Wnt signaling and is required for convergent extension movements during early embryogenesis.
